The Belt and Road is a Chinese scheme proposed by Chinese government who is faced with the changing world situations and the new normal of Chinese economy, containing the recent and long-term strategic thinking of the domestic and international situations. Besides, it also embodies Chinese long-term strategic planning for domestic regional development, opening-up setup and the international political and economic orders. As the Overall Strategic Concept of domestic regional development strategies and international co-operations, the Belt and Road will take its place in the international communication field. As a matter of political and economic discourse, named by the state and expounded by the media, it not only has a stake in Chinese fundamental interests, but also has something to do with the distribution of the global interest structure. How to present the China’s political and economic issues, construct China’s image and provide media framework in the reports among domestic and foreign media has direct impacts on the perception of international community about Chinese new plans.Guided by the framing theory, this paper makes qualitative and quantitative analysis about the B&R reports on People’s Daily, the Times, and the New York Times so as to reveal the report frame of the above media and find the causes of these frames. This article make statistical analysis on the report amounts, subjects, structures manners as well as the sources and rhetorical devices in the three newspapers about B&R with the instruction of Zang Guoren’s high, medium and low frame structures in order to conclude the report frames of the mentioned newspapers. The paper believes that the Chinese official newspaper, People’s Daily, also known as proposer of the initiative, directly constructs the win-win cooperation media frame from the economic results aspect. The New York Times, pursuing the concept of professionalism in reports all the way, constructs the competition and challenge reporting frame, which is full of conflict meaning. The reports on The Times is relatively simple, and it shows the action and influence frame which focuses on the development of the news story.
